fn unpack_cmp_operator<T>(
operator: CompareOperator,
bit_width: usize,
packed_chunk: &[<T as PhysicalPType>::Physical],
transposed: &mut [u64; WORDS_PER_CHUNK],
rhs: T,
) where
T: NativePType
+ BitPackedIter
+ FastLanesComparable<Bitpacked = <T as PhysicalPType>::Physical>,
<T as PhysicalPType>::Physical: BitPacking + NativePType + BitPackingCompare,
{
let (operator, invert) = canonical_operator(operator);

// SAFETY: `packed_chunk` holds exactly `128 * bit_width / size_of::<U>()` packed
// elements and `bit_width <= U::T`, satisfying `unchecked_unpack_cmp`'s contract. The
// kernel assigns every word in `transposed`, so its previous contents are irrelevant.
unsafe {
match operator {
CompareOperator::Eq => {
<<T as PhysicalPType>::Physical as BitPackingCompare>::unchecked_unpack_cmp::<T, _>(
bit_width,
packed_chunk,
transposed,
T::is_eq,
rhs,
);
}
CompareOperator::Lt => {
<<T as PhysicalPType>::Physical as BitPackingCompare>::unchecked_unpack_cmp::<T, _>(
bit_width,
packed_chunk,
transposed,
T::is_lt,
rhs,
);
}
CompareOperator::Gt => {
<<T as PhysicalPType>::Physical as BitPackingCompare>::unchecked_unpack_cmp::<T, _>(
bit_width,
packed_chunk,
transposed,
T::is_gt,
rhs,
);
}
CompareOperator::NotEq | CompareOperator::Lte | CompareOperator::Gte => {
unreachable!("canonical_operator only returns Eq, Lt, or Gt")
}
}
}

if invert {
for word in transposed {
*word = !*word;
}
}
}

#[inline]
fn canonical_operator(operator: CompareOperator) -> (CompareOperator, bool) {
match operator {
CompareOperator::Eq => (CompareOperator::Eq, false),
CompareOperator::NotEq => (CompareOperator::Eq, true),
CompareOperator::Lt => (CompareOperator::Lt, false),
CompareOperator::Lte => (CompareOperator::Gt, true),
CompareOperator::Gt => (CompareOperator::Gt, false),
CompareOperator::Gte => (CompareOperator::Lt, true),
}
}

#[inline]
fn compare_value<T: NativePType>(value: T, rhs: T, operator: CompareOperator) -> bool {
match operator {
CompareOperator::Eq => value.is_eq(rhs),
CompareOperator::NotEq => value.is_ne(rhs),
CompareOperator::Lt => value.is_lt(rhs),
CompareOperator::Lte => value.is_le(rhs),
CompareOperator::Gt => value.is_gt(rhs),
CompareOperator::Gte => value.is_ge(rhs),
}
}
